Their current licence expires at the end of 2010. There'll be still people playing the game though for years after I reckon, even if GW don't renew the licence. And with "The Hobbit" coming out in a couple of years, I reckon the chances of them renewing the licence are pretty high.

In anycase, who needs GW support? The new stuff that is coming out at the minute (Fall of Arnor) is pretty poor compared to the stuff they were producing a couple of years back, which you can pick up for peanuts on eBay and the like.  And the "support" that is offered in White Dwarf isn't worth the paper its printed on.
